>The reason I want webcat to wait is so that the OS does not crash as webcat executes alot of [writefile]s inside a [founditems]. I have webcat write those files (emails to be sent) in batches, waiting for some time between each batch. I am coding a webcat listserver and will post the template that actually sends the newsletter to all 10,000+ subscribers when i am done - in case anyone wants it and so I can get feedback.-John> > > There's no reason to wait to continue parsing a page unless you are waiting for data to be returned from another source. If you're using tcpconnect to get that data, it will automatically wait until the tcpconnect context ends, so you won't have to worry about creating a timeout period. ------------------------------------------------------------- Brought to you by CommuniGate Pro - The Buzz Word Compliant Messaging Server.
